> tanya
> bagaimana caranya membuat , home yang ada pilihan dua bahasa, mis =
> Inggris dan Indonesia
> Bisa tidak bak versi Inggris dan versi Indonesianya di link ke arah file =
> yang sama, jadi kalau kita klik Inggris, ke file itu juga , sedangkan =
> tulisan Indonesianya Hidden, begitu juga sebaliknya
> terima kasih
hi.
jawab
kalo dari sisi client, bisa pake CSS. kerugiannya, teks kedua
bahasa harus di-d/l (meski yang ditampilkan satu, yang satu
lagi di-hide). kerugian laen, solusi ini browser-dependent.
kodenya untuk IE4+ kurang lebih kayak gini:
<P>
Choose a language:
<A HREF="#id" ONCLICK="yang_id()">Indonesian</A>
<A HREF="#en" ONCLICK="yang_en()">English</A>
</P>
<!--ceritanya default-nya = en, jadi id-nya hidden dulu -->
<A NAME="id">
<SPAN CLASS="id" ID="teks_id" STYLE="display: none">
Ini teks bahasa Indonesia.
</SPAN>
<A NAME="en">
<SPAN CLASS="en" ID="teks_en">
This is English text.
</SPAN>
<SCRIPT>
function yang_id()
{ teks_en.style.display = "none" ; teks_id.style.display = "" }
function yang_en()
{ teks_id.style.display = "none" ; teks_en.style.display = "" }
</SCRIPT>
Umm, tapi ini fail di Netscape. saya ngga ngerti DOM-nya
sih (elemen/class anu properti yang adanya apa aja... --
liatnya di mana sih?)
cara yang lebih "bener" harusnya dari sisi server.
coba liat topik Content Negotiation di manual
Apache.
Sh
bandung.pm.org/
Layanan Informasi Iklan Baris Internet * http://www.iklan-25.co.id
-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-=-
To unsubscribe, e-mail : [EMAIL PROTECTED]
To subscribe, e-mail : [EMAIL PROTECTED]
Netika BerInternet : [EMAIL PROTECTED]
UNLIMITED POP3 Account @ http://www.indoglobal.com